diff options
author | Till Kamppeter <tkamppeter@mandriva.com> | 2002-09-16 23:03:03 +0000 |
---|---|---|
committer | Till Kamppeter <tkamppeter@mandriva.com> | 2002-09-16 23:03:03 +0000 |
commit | 45caea467f7c803ec9025db18896d9dfcda69647 (patch) | |
tree | 22876161fc93a1831c00235289a77038bdab2590 /perl-install | |
parent | 11c7df76313affee5dd2c4fcb26ac7fdd90dcba0 (diff) | |
download | drakx-45caea467f7c803ec9025db18896d9dfcda69647.tar drakx-45caea467f7c803ec9025db18896d9dfcda69647.tar.gz drakx-45caea467f7c803ec9025db18896d9dfcda69647.tar.bz2 drakx-45caea467f7c803ec9025db18896d9dfcda69647.tar.xz drakx-45caea467f7c803ec9025db18896d9dfcda69647.zip |
Do not try to install "webfetch" during installation.
Diffstat (limited to 'perl-install')
-rw-r--r-- | perl-install/printerdrake.pm | 13 |
1 files changed, 8 insertions, 5 deletions
diff --git a/perl-install/printerdrake.pm b/perl-install/printerdrake.pm index 61bec7737..d94d0886b 100644 --- a/perl-install/printerdrake.pm +++ b/perl-install/printerdrake.pm @@ -2747,18 +2747,21 @@ sub install_spooler { my $w = $in->wait_message(_("Printerdrake"), _("Checking installed software...")); if ((!$::testing) && - ((!printer::files_exist((qw(/usr/lib/cups/cgi-bin/printers.cgi + (!printer::files_exist((qw(/usr/lib/cups/cgi-bin/printers.cgi /sbin/ifconfig /usr/bin/xpp), ($::expert ? "/usr/share/cups/model/postscript.ppd.gz" : ()) - ))) || - ((!printer::files_exist((qw(/usr/bin/wget)))) && - (!printer::files_exist((qw(/usr/bin/curl))))))) { + )))) { $in->do_pkgs->install(('cups', 'net-tools', 'xpp', - 'webfetch', ($::expert ? 'cups-drivers' : ()))); } + if ((!$::testing) && + ((!printer::files_exist((qw(/usr/bin/wget)))) && + (!printer::files_exist((qw(/usr/bin/curl)))))) { + $in->do_pkgs->install + ($::isInstall ? 'curl' : 'webfetch'); + } # Try to start the network when CUPS is the spooler, so that # remote CUPS printers get displayed (especially during # installation) |